Summary of Key Points Core Insights - Several healthcare and biotech stocks experienced significant gains in after-hours trading following earnings updates and guidance revisions Company Performance - KalVista Pharmaceuticals Inc. (KALV): Stock rose 11.29% to $12.12 after reporting a third-quarter net loss of $49.5 million ($0.92 per share), compared to a loss of $39.1 million ($0.84 per share) in the same period last year. Net product revenue for the quarter was $13.7 million [1] - Health Catalyst Inc. (HCAT): Stock advanced 13.24% to $3.23 after reporting a third-quarter net loss of $22.2 million ($0.32 per share), compared to a loss of $14.7 million ($0.24 per share) a year ago. Revenue declined to $76.3 million from $86.4 million. For Q4 2025, projected revenue is about $73.5 million with adjusted EBITDA of $13.4 million. Full-year expectations are $310 million in revenue and $41 million in adjusted EBITDA [2] - Bio-Techne Corp. (TECH): Stock climbed 8.72% to $62.47. The company reported first-quarter GAAP EPS of $0.24, up from $0.21 last year, while adjusted EPS remained flat at $0.42. Revenue declined 1% year-over-year to $286.6 million [3] - Assertio Holdings Inc. (ASRT): Stock gained 8.30% to $0.87 after reporting third-quarter GAAP net income of $11.4 million ($0.11 per share), compared to a loss of $2.9 million ($0.03 per share) last year. Adjusted EPS rose to $0.18 from $0.02. Net product sales reached $49.5 million, up from $28.7 million [4] - Abeona Therapeutics Inc. (ABEO): Stock moved up 8.51% to $4.59. The company is scheduled to report third-quarter results on November 12, with analysts expecting a loss of $0.34 per share on revenue of $5.53 million [5]
